1. Artificial Intelligence: A Blessing and a Curse

Artificial Intelligence (AI) stands out as a transformative force in cybersecurity, offering unprecedented capabilities in detecting and responding to threats swiftly and accurately. However, this powerful tool is not without its drawbacks.

The advent of AI also introduces complexities, such as adversarial AI techniques, which exploit vulnerabilities in AI systems, and the generation of sophisticated phishing campaigns, fake news, and deep fake videos capable of deceiving even the most discerning eyes.

To leverage AI’s benefits while minimizing its risks, organizations must adopt a multifaceted approach. Integrating human expertise with AI’s analytical prowess ensures a more balanced and effective defense mechanism.

Regular audits and updates of AI systems are vital to safeguard against exploitation. By striking this balance, organizations can harness AI’s full potential to secure their digital environments.

2. Quantum Computing: A Future Threat Today

Quantum computing holds the key to solving problems beyond the reach of current computers, offering processing speeds unimaginable today. However, this groundbreaking technology also introduces a critical challenge to cybersecurity:

  • Encryption Vulnerability: Quantum computers have the potential to decrypt current encryption algorithms, turning secure data into accessible information. This capability threatens the very foundation of data privacy and security.
  • Proactive Measures: To safeguard against quantum threats, organizations must:
  • Assess Risks: Conduct in-depth evaluations to understand the vulnerabilities specific to their data and systems.
  • Adopt Quantum-Resistant Technologies: Transition to cryptographic solutions that can withstand the power of quantum computing. These technologies are designed to be secure against the advanced capabilities of quantum machines.
  • Timely Preparation: The urgency to adapt cannot be overstated. With quantum computing advancements accelerating, preparing now ensures the long-term security of sensitive information.

3. Hacktivism: The Digital Protest

In 2024, hacktivism is poised to gain prominence, propelled by major global events and a growing societal push for change. Digital platforms serve as the new battlegrounds for activism, where hacktivists leverage their technical prowess against perceived injustices by targeting specific organizations. To defend against such targeted cyber activism:

  • Enhanced Security Posture: Organizations should bolster their cybersecurity defenses by:
  • Conducting Regular Security Assessments: Identifying vulnerabilities to address potential weaknesses before they can be exploited.
  • Implementing Advanced Threat Detection Systems: Utilizing cutting-edge technology to detect and respond to threats swiftly.
  • Promoting Security Awareness: Cultivating a culture of cybersecurity awareness among employees can significantly reduce the risk of successful hacktivist intrusions.

Being proactive in these efforts is key to mitigating the impact of hacktivist activities, ensuring the protection of an organization’s integrity and continuity of operations.

4. The Unyielding Threat of Ransomware

Ransomware continues to be a significant cyber threat in 2024, with cybercriminals adopting AI to refine their attacks, making them more sophisticated and harder to detect. To combat this evolving menace, organizations need a robust defense strategy that includes:
  • Data Backups: Regularly backing up critical data ensures that, in the event of an attack, the impact is minimized, and recovery is possible without paying ransoms.
  • Security Patches: Keeping software up-to-date with the latest security patches closes vulnerabilities that ransomware could exploit.
  • Phishing Awareness: Educating users on recognizing phishing attempts is crucial, as many ransomware attacks start with a deceptive email.
  • Advanced Security Solutions: Implementing cutting-edge security technologies capable of detecting and neutralizing ransomware threats in real-time is vital for proactive defense.
Adopting these measures creates multiple layers of defense, significantly reducing the likelihood and impact of ransomware attacks on an organization.

5. Cyber Insurance: Navigating New Realities

As cyber threats grow in complexity and frequency, cyber insurance emerges as a critical component of risk management strategies. Beyond providing financial protection, cyber insurance policies are beginning to influence the cybersecurity practices of organizations, with insurers requiring adherence to specific security standards as a condition of coverage.

Organizations must carefully evaluate the terms and benefits of cyber insurance, ensuring that policies complement their cybersecurity strategies without imposing undue burdens. As the cyber insurance market evolves, staying informed and negotiating terms that align with organizational needs will be key to maximizing the value of this protection.
